Transaction 7344e64b5a89500c03348bb2593c14f0151f968e626f0faa4ba66dc29594975a
1 Input
1 Output
-
7344e64b5a89500c03348bb2593c14f0151f968e626f0faa4ba66dc29594975a:0
- value
- 3726083
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ed0495ec24c85c62b44ded58c2f13a961e17063 OP_EQUAL
- address
- 3BnwmemLs497c3Z19e3KDUEXkDMskFmwv8